FEMA regularly publishes detailed flood maps for over 20,000 communities across the U.S. ![]() The products may include Flood Insurance Rate Maps (FIRM), Flood Insurance Study (FIS) reports, FIRM Databases, and effective Letters of Map Revision (LOMR).Įffective Flood Insurance Rate Maps for monroe County may be viewed and/or downloaded at theĪdditionally, effective flood hazard data can be viewed in FEMA's National Flood Hazard Layer viewer (NFHL). The products are intended to be used as the basis for official actions required by the NFIP. Effective Map Products Effective Regulatory ProductsĮffective products are the official regulatory products as adopted by FEMA and a given local community for the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P).
